The movie is based on the story of a young Pakistani girl, who doesn’t speak and due to an unfortunate turn of events gets left behind on the Indian side of the border. The screenplay revolves around this magnanimous human called Bajrangi Bhaijaan, who leaves no stone unturned to find the girls parents and have her home safe.

The rest of the cast is also well chosen. We adore Om Puri, in a small but significant role. Sharat Saxena doing what he does best. And Nawazuddin Siddiquee as Chand Nawab, a small time journalist. Nawazuddin is like play dough, he can be molded in any form and seems to give complete liberty to the director to cast him in any way he wants. A solid performance which does not get shadowed by the presence of Salman at all.

The story and the screen play of Vijayendra Prasad, is the backbone of the movie. There is not a single dull moment. The music of Pritam is beautiful and gives you some very hummable numbers. A special mention of selfi le le re and Bhar Do Jholi meri by Adnan Sami. The background music blends with the movie very well. This review would be incomplete without a special mention of Sham Kaushal, the action coordinator. In all the action scenes, there are no fancy kicks or jumps that make Salman look unreal. Sham has designed stunts that make him look like a desi pahalwan who is unstoppable once enraged.

The special star of the movie is Harshaali Malhotra. Without speaking a single dialogue in the entire movie, this young girl manages to capture our hearts. Her expressions are so pure that she makes us cry and laugh with her. Again kudos to Kabir Khan, to get a small child to perform so beautifully. In all her scenes with Salman, she looks totally comfortable with him. Salman too gives us a glimpse of his softer side. The locations for the movie have been well selected.
